開発中のアプリに Map 要素を追加しようとしています。Google マップを追加する方法と、オンラインにある多くのチュートリアルを通じてオーバーレイを追加する方法を知っています。ただし、私がやりたいことは、Google マップの「My Places」で既にオンラインで作成した Google マップへのリンクです (これには、定期的に変更される約 100 の場所マーカーがあります)。これを行う方法はありますか?
2 に答える
1
情報を Google マップ アプリに渡し、特定のマップへのリンクを DataUri として指定して Google マップを起動するだけのボタンを作成することで、Google マップ アプリを支援することにしました。同様のニーズを持つ他の誰かがこれに出くわした場合、私のソリューションの以下のコードを次に示します。
Button map = (Button)findViewById(R.id.map);
map.setOnClickListener(new OnClickListener() {
public void onClick(final View v) {
String uri = String.format("https://maps.google.co.uk/....."); // the link copied and pasted from my maps in google
Intent intent = new Intent(Intent.ACTION_VIEW, Uri.parse(uri));
startActivity(intent);
}
});
于 2012-10-18T17:11:06.820 に答える
0
Web バージョンの場合は、Web ビューを追加して内部に Google マップを読み込むことができます。
于 2012-10-17T14:51:09.517 に答える